Twenty14 Holdings, Abu Dhabi Based Hospitality Company, is a leading investment firm, focusing on acquisitions and management of assets throughout the globe.

Founded in 2014, Twenty14 Holdings has invested over $750 million in assets across the Middle East, Europe, UK and India.

The vast portfolio of properties under Twenty14 Holdings are operated by leading luxury hotel management companies including Deutsche Hospitality, Marriott International and Hyatt International.

IntercityHotel Zurich Airport

TWENTY14 HOLDINGS FIRST PROJECT IN MAINLAND EUROPE

The purpose-built, 260-room, 4-star hotel will be located close to the Rümlang station, A1 motorway and offers fantastic transport links, including access to Zurich International Airport in ten minutes, while the city centre is just 15 minutes away.

Great Scotland Yard

ANOTHER FEATHER IN THE CAP

The Great Scotland Yard Hotel is one of Twenty14 Holdings’ most prestigious projects in London, UK. The historically significant Grade II listed Edwardian building, located in the St. James’s district of Westminster, London, will be redeveloped into a high end luxury boutique hotel.
